#37572c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#37572c is composed of 21.6% red, 34.1%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 104.7 degrees, a saturation of 32.8% and a lightness of 25.7%. #37572c color hex could be obtained by blending #6eae58 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#37572c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060904 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#37572c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414340 is the less saturated color, while #237f04 is the most saturated one.
